When batteries are connected in series the voltage increases
but the current remains unchanged, how can this be?

When you consider ohm's law. i.e.
If voltage increases, current increases, providing
resistance remains the same.

Answer / vinamra

as we know that battery are voltage source,so whenever we
will connect the voltage source in series then the
resultant voltage will be addition of that sources,but
current is depend upon the load so in this case current
will not increase but the ampear hour capacity will be
increase
